Software workflow tools help teams design, run, automate, and prove recurring business work. They turn a process into assigned steps, routing rules, forms, approvals, automations, and records that show what happened.

The category matters because most workflow problems do not start as software problems. They start as missed handoffs, unclear ownership, duplicate data entry, skipped approvals, undocumented exceptions, and status updates that live in chat instead of the process.

Software workflow tools are platforms for managing the path work follows from trigger to completion. A workflow may begin with an intake form, a scheduled review, a customer request, a system event, or a manager assigning work. The tool makes that path visible, repeatable, and easier to enforce.

If you already understand what a workflow is, software workflow tools are the systems that make that workflow operational. They define who does what, when it happens, what information is required, which branch applies, and what proof is captured.

The four jobs every workflow tool must handle

A useful workflow tool usually covers four jobs: build the workflow, run the workflow, automate the workflow, and prove the workflow happened. Weak tools stop at the first two. Strong tools connect all four.

  • Build: create workflow templates, forms, task lists, conditions, and reusable process rules.
  • Run: assign tasks, track due dates, route work, manage exceptions, and keep owners accountable.
  • Automate: trigger steps across systems, send notifications, update records, and remove repetitive data entry.
  • Prove: capture approvals, evidence, comments, completion history, and audit trails.

That proof layer is what separates a workflow tool from a loose task board. For work that affects customers, finance, HR, IT, legal, quality, or compliance, completion is not enough. You need evidence. That is why compliance as proof of control matters for high-stakes operations.

A practical definition

A software workflow tool is any system that helps a team turn a repeatable process into a controlled sequence of work. The best tools make the process easy to start, hard to skip, simple to improve, and clear enough for a new teammate to follow without relying on tribal knowledge.

Why software workflow tools matter

Software workflow tools matter because growing teams create process debt faster than they expect. Every new hire, department, customer segment, regulation, system, and exception adds another handoff. Without a workflow layer, teams manage that complexity through memory.

Memory does not scale. People forget steps. Managers chase updates. Documents drift from reality. Approvals happen in email. Exceptions become private knowledge. By the time leadership asks what happened, the answer is spread across tasks, spreadsheets, chat messages, and individual inboxes.

They reduce missed steps

A workflow tool gives the team one path to follow. The process can require fields, enforce order, branch based on risk, and show exactly which owner is responsible for each step. That makes recurring work less dependent on whoever happens to remember the process best.

They reduce manual coordination

Workflow tools also remove the coordination tax. Instead of asking whether a step is done, the workflow assigns it. Instead of reminding the next person, the workflow routes it. Instead of copying a status into another system, the workflow can update the record or trigger the next action.

This is the reason many teams graduate from business process documentation to an execution platform. Documentation explains the work. A workflow tool runs it.

They create operating data

Once workflows run in software, leaders can see bottlenecks, overdue work, exception rates, approval patterns, and evidence gaps. That operating data is hard to collect when each process lives in a different spreadsheet or project board.

Software workflow tools vs. project management, BPM, and automation apps

Software workflow tools overlap with project management tools, business process management systems, and automation apps. The categories share language, but they solve different operating problems.

Workflow tools vs. project management tools

Project management tools are strongest when work is one-off, milestone-based, and collaborative. They help teams coordinate a launch, campaign, build, or initiative. A workflow management system is stronger when work repeats and the process itself needs to be followed the same way each time.

A product launch may belong in a project tool. The launch approval checklist, access provisioning process, legal review, customer handoff, and post-launch incident response may belong in a workflow tool.

Workflow tools vs. BPM software

IBM business process management guide describes BPM as a discipline for discovering, modeling, analyzing, measuring, improving, and optimizing business processes. BPM systems often focus on process architecture, modeling, and enterprise process governance.

Workflow tools are usually closer to day-to-day execution. They are where operators complete tasks, attach proof, route approvals, and see the current state of work. Many teams need both concepts: business process management software for broad process management and workflow execution for frontline work.

Workflow tools vs. automation apps

Automation apps connect systems and move data. The Microsoft workflow automation tools guide explains workflow automation as automating manual processes and repetitive tasks with rule-based logic. That is valuable, but automation alone does not define the operating standard.

A workflow tool gives automation context. It shows why the automation fired, which human decision came before it, what evidence was required, and what state the process entered afterward. Use business process automation tools when the problem is repetitive system-to-system work. Use workflow software when people, controls, decisions, and evidence need to stay connected.

Core capabilities in software workflow tools

The right software workflow tool depends on the risk and repeatability of the work. A lightweight task board may be enough for simple team routines. A compliance-sensitive process needs stronger controls.

Template and workflow builder

The builder should let a non-technical owner create a repeatable workflow with tasks, owners, due dates, forms, instructions, required fields, and decision logic. If every workflow change needs engineering, the process will lag behind reality.

Forms and structured intake

Many workflows fail at the first step because intake is incomplete. Good workflow tools collect structured information up front, validate required fields, and route the run based on the submitted details.

Routing and conditional logic

Conditional routing keeps workflows from becoming one-size-fits-all checklists. For example, a low-risk vendor review can follow a standard path, while a high-risk review can branch to compliance. Process Street documents this capability through conditional logic.

Approvals and escalation

Approvals need to happen inside the workflow, not as side conversations. Built-in approvals make review states visible and help prevent work from moving forward before the right person signs off.

Integrations and AI execution

Workflow work rarely stays inside one app. It touches forms, documents, CRMs, HR systems, finance systems, ticketing tools, databases, spreadsheets, and email. Strong workflow tools connect those systems so people do not become the integration layer.

Evidence, history, and reporting

If the process matters, the history matters. Look for completion logs, field history, comments, attachments, approval records, timestamps, and dashboards that show bottlenecks. The tool should tell you not only whether work is done, but whether it was done correctly.

How software workflow tools work

Software workflow execution path

Software workflow tools work by turning a process template into a live workflow run. The template defines the standard. The run captures the actual work. That distinction is important because teams need both the designed process and the evidence of each execution.

1. A trigger starts the workflow

The trigger might be a form submission, a recurring schedule, a manual launch, a customer request, or an event from another system. A strong trigger captures enough context to route the workflow correctly from the beginning.

2. Tasks are assigned and sequenced

The workflow assigns tasks to the right people or roles. It can show dependencies, due dates, instructions, required fields, and files. When the workflow includes multiple teams, this sequencing prevents work from sitting between departments.

3. Logic routes exceptions

Not every run should follow the same path. Conditional logic adapts the workflow based on risk level, location, request type, department, customer segment, or any other structured input.

4. Automations update connected systems

Automation removes repetitive admin work. A workflow can create a record, send a notification, update a CRM, request a signature, create a ticket, or store a file. process automation is useful when those actions need to happen every time without manual copying.

5. Evidence and approvals prove completion

The final step is proof. Required fields, approvals, attachments, comments, and audit history show what happened. That record helps teams answer internal questions, customer questions, audit questions, and leadership questions without reconstructing the process after the fact.

How to choose and implement software workflow tools

Choose software workflow tools by mapping the work before mapping vendors. The fastest way to buy the wrong tool is to start with feature lists before you understand the operating problem.

Start with process risk

Ask what happens if the workflow is done late, done differently, or done without proof. Low-risk routines may only need a shared checklist. High-risk workflows need required fields, approvals, evidence, permissions, and audit history.

Separate planning work from recurring work

Planning work changes shape every time. Recurring work should become a template. If your team keeps recreating the same project tasks, handoff checklist, intake form, or approval path, that work probably belongs in workflow software.

Check whether the tool matches your process language

Some teams think in tasks, some think in diagrams, and some think in controls. Pilot one process end to end

Do not pilot a workflow tool on a toy process. Pick one real workflow with intake, handoffs, at least one exception path, at least one approval, and at least one connected system. The pilot should prove whether the tool can handle the messy parts of work, not just the happy path.

Measure proof, not activity

Activity metrics can mislead. A workflow tool should improve cycle time, reduce missed steps, reduce rework, improve evidence quality, and make status easier to trust. If the tool only creates more tasks, it is not solving the core workflow problem.

A clean implementation plan should name the owner of the workflow, the source of truth for each field, the decision points that change the route, the proof required before completion, and the systems updated after approval. Without that map, even strong software can become a prettier version of the same manual process. Write the map first, then configure the workflow. That keeps adoption grounded in real operational work instead of tool enthusiasm. It also gives reviewers a clear baseline for future process changes, process audits, onboarding conversations, and quarterly workflow cleanup sessions where stale steps are removed before they become permanent friction.

Plan for improvement

Software workflow tools should make process improvement easier over time. Use workflow mapping to understand how work moves today, then use workflow data to tighten the process after each run.

FAQs

What are software workflow tools?

Software workflow tools are platforms that help teams design, run, automate, and track recurring work. They usually include workflow templates, task assignments, forms, routing rules, approvals, integrations, and records that show what happened.

What is the difference between workflow tools and project management tools?

Project management tools are usually best for one-time initiatives with milestones, timelines, and collaboration. Software workflow tools are better for repeatable processes that need consistent execution, rules, approvals, and proof.

Which software workflow tool capabilities matter most?

The most important capabilities are a flexible workflow builder, structured intake forms, routing logic, approvals, automations, integrations, evidence capture, audit history, and reporting. If the process carries risk, proof and enforcement matter more than cosmetic task views.

Who needs software workflow tools?

Operations, compliance, HR, finance, IT, customer success, legal, quality, and administrative teams often need software workflow tools. The strongest signal is recurring work that crosses people or systems and becomes painful when steps are missed.

How do software workflow tools support compliance?

They support compliance by embedding rules into the workflow itself. Required steps, approvals, evidence fields, permissions, and audit history make it easier to show that the correct process was followed.

How should you choose software workflow tools?

Start by mapping one real workflow with intake, owners, decisions, exceptions, approvals, connected systems, and proof requirements. Then choose the tool that can run that workflow end to end with the least manual coordination.
